    Hi,
    I am brand new to VOXL, just unpacking my VOXL Flight Deck Kit.
    Some of the startup pages point to a 12v supply, others point to a 5v supply to the Power Module. The silkscreen on my power module says: MODALAI APM LITE, M0041 REV B, 5V/12V. That implies (to me) that either will work, but I wanna be sure. Is 5V-8A supply compatible with that power module?
    Thanks

      Please see the datasheet for APMv3 here

      The APM supports 2S to 6S inputs

      The 5V/12V silkscreen is referring to the output. We have a 12V output version in that same footprint, but we don't generally sell it. VOXL requires 5V input, so the APM you have is 5V output.

            @Ed-Sutter older versions of the APM had a barrel jack as well as an XT60 connector. On the older versions you can only put 5V into the barrel jack. You can give the XT60 12V just fine.
